Dak Lak promotes each locality to build at least one new economic model

PHAN TUẤN |

Dak Lak assigned tasks to 102 communes and wards to attract investment and build at least one new economic model, contributing to creating growth momentum from the grassroots level.

Promoting investment attraction, improving people's lives

Recently, Phu Xuan Industrial Park has a scale of more than 313ha, with a total investment of 2,477 billion VND, implemented in 3 phases. This is a key industrial infrastructure project of the province, expected to create a clean land fund to attract investment, promote industrial development and local economic growth.

For phase 1 (66.33ha), compensation and site clearance work has been completed, and the site has been handed over for project implementation. After the groundbreaking ceremony, the progress of items has been accelerated. The investor sets a target to complete the entire infrastructure of phase 1 by the end of October 2026.

Regarding investment attraction, Mr. Do Huu Huy, Alternate Member of the Party Central Committee, Chairman of Dak Lak Provincial People's Committee, said that the policy of assigning tasks to attract investment and build new economic models for 102 communes and wards is identified as a strategic step to maximize internal resources from the grassroots level.

The province's biggest expectation is to create a synchronous and widespread development wave. In which, each commune and ward becomes a dynamic subject, proactively contributing to the overall development of the province.

According to Chairman of Dak Lak Provincial People's Committee Do Huu Huy, grassroots government is the level closest to the people, and also the level closest to businesses. This helps localities better understand their needs, potentials and advantages to proactively connect and attract suitable investors.

When businesses come to invest, new economic models are formed, people will have more jobs, stable incomes and conditions to improve the quality of life.

Also according to Chairman of Dak Lak Provincial People's Committee Do Huu Huy, if each commune and ward attracts at least one project or builds a new economic model, then with 102 communes and wards, the whole province will have hundreds of projects and hundreds of new development models.

The "tit tieu thanh dai" effect not only creates positive competition between localities but also contributes to forming a solid foundation for rapid and sustainable growth.

The province expects localities to proactively seek and propose projects suitable to the actual conditions and specific advantages. Thereby, contributing to diversifying the economic structure, improving the quality of growth and competitiveness of the local economy.

Focus on key growth drivers

Chairman of Dak Lak Provincial People's Committee said that in order to realize the GRDP growth target of 10% or more in 2026, the province has identified focusing on promoting existing growth drivers including industry, construction; deep processing of agricultural, forestry and fishery products; along with tourism and services.

In the industrial sector, renewable energy, especially wind and solar power, is considered the most potential sector and will play a key role in the coming time.

In parallel with that, the province continues to encourage investment in deep-processing agricultural products and supporting industries to increase product value.

For the construction sector, the province prioritizes the development of a synchronous and modern transport infrastructure system. Key projects such as regional connection expressways, inter-commune and inter-village roads, and irrigation systems will continue to be promoted to expand development space, reduce logistics costs, and strengthen regional linkages.

In the field of deep processing of agricultural, forestry and fishery products, Dak Lak will take advantage of the abundant raw material resources such as coffee, durian, and pepper to attract investors to apply modern technology.

Thereby, creating products with high added value, meeting the needs of the domestic and export markets.

For tourism and services, the province orients the development of diverse types of ecotourism, cultural tourism, community tourism; and effectively exploits the values of intangible cultural heritage recognized by UNESCO.

Dak Lak also aims to attract high-quality service projects, commercial centers and modern entertainment areas to meet the increasing needs of people and tourists.

Dak Lak's growth potential is still very large in the above-mentioned fields when the exploitation potential has not been fully exploited.

With a harmonious combination of traditional growth drivers and emerging drivers, Dak Lak is expected to complete its growth target, and gradually become an important growth pole of the Central Highlands region.
